The Black Share Foundation, established in 2004, is a unique art space in France dedicated to showcasing contemporary African art. It emphasizes supporting artists without financial obligations, offering residencies in France. The foundation features diverse works, including sculptures from Benin, Senegal, and Congo, and highlights the thriving photography culture in Mali. With 18,000 visitors annually, it successfully promotes African art and artists.
